Topnation

Closed
1253 91 St Sw
Edmonton, AB T6X 1E9

Top Nation Immigration Services is a leading Canadian immigration consulting firm based in Edmonton, Alberta, dedicated to helping individuals, families, and businesses achieve their immigration goals. With a team of expert consultants, the firm offers personalized professional services in various immigration pathways, including business and family visas, residency, and citizenship by investment programs.

Committed to excellence and client satisfaction, Top Nation takes pride in its near-perfect success rate, reflecting their detailed attention and unwavering dedication to clients. Their comprehensive range of services simplifies the immigration process, ensuring clients navigate the complexities with ease and confidence as they transition to their new life in Canada.

Generated from the website

Also at this address

Own this business?
See a problem?

You might also like

CanadaAlbertaEdmontonTopnation

Partial Data by Foursquare.